本文提出一种用于实时监控视频中暴力行为检测的短窗口滑动学习框架。与传统长视频训练方法不同,该方法将视频分割为1-2秒的片段,并利用大语言模型(LLM)进行自动标题生成以构建细粒度数据集。每个短片段充分利用所有帧,保持时间连续性,从而精确识别快速发生的暴力事件。实验表明,该方法在RWF-2000数据集上达到95.25%的准确率,并显著提升长视频上的表现(UCF-Crime:83.25%),验证了其在智能监控系统中的强泛化能力和实时适用性。

This paper proposes a Short-Window Sliding Learning framework for real-time violence detection in CCTV footages. Unlike conventional long-video training approaches, the proposed method divides videos into 1-2 second clips and applies Large Language Model (LLM)-based auto-caption labeling to construct fine-grained datasets. Each short clip fully utilizes all frames to preserve temporal continuity, enabling precise recognition of rapid violent events. Experiments demonstrate that the proposed method achieves 95.25\% accuracy on RWF-2000 and significantly improves performance on long videos (UCF-Crime: 83.25\%), confirming its strong generalization and real-time applicability in intelligent surveillance systems.
